    Quite ironic, the design of the c3000 is theoretically to prevent it falling out of the mount like the 414 - the shock mount is internal and theres a flange on the stem to stop it slipping out of its mount. You might be overlooking the mount somewhere as its not a shock mount, just a simple collar

    A pal turned me onto the AKG C3000 and after I bought one, I bought another for my twin brother, and another one for me to run stereo. I rather like my C214 on my voice, but I wanted to deploy the C3000 on my acoustic guitar and also see how it handles percussion. The trick is to get the much better quality C3000 from the early '90s that were manufactured in Austria when they had a higher retail price. They were manufactured to a higher spec and some engineers swear by them, saying that they even prefer them to their C414BULS models. The C414EB are just a much higher cut above.
    The Chinese mic craze lowered the overall price of LDC mics and AKG had to respond with a re-engineered C3000. They really should have changed the model number altogether because they created a lot of confusion with the quality of the C3000 models over the years with cheaper Chinese made versions that followed. So the delineation is if it is made in Austria. The good news is that the cheaper, lesser-sounding models made in China have depressed the overall resale of the original mic so there are real deals to be found out there.
    Another thing that my pal pointed out after I bought another shock mount for my second C3000 is that they do not really need a shock mount. The reason why AKG sold them without a shock mount is that the diaphragms are suspended with a shock mount inside of the mic. They will work with a simple clip just fine. My secondary AKG shock mount was a Chinese knock off and it works great and even tighter than the OEM AKG. Also, I found that the AGK shock mount had no trouble gripping the end even with its tapered end.
